
CUPHEA BAT FACED
Cuphea lanceolata
These unusual dark purple ‘bat faced’ flowers will keep all batman fans happy as they bloom in abundance. A multi-stemmed plant that loves to grow amongst other plants of a similar height (60-80 cm), weaving its way through for support but not overwhelming its neighbours with the unusual flowers peep through like a good garden fairy. A long flowering half-hardy annual that blooms in summer and early autumn. 100 seeds.
Sowing Instructions
Sow direct or in pots for transplanting once the threat of frosts has passed. Cover seed thinly as light can aid germination. Keep warmish and moist, germinates in 8-14 days.
